Kentia palm grow and care – palm tree of the genus Howea also known as Howea fosteriana or Howea forsteriana, Kentia palm perennial evergreen plant also used as ornamental plant, can grow in tropic, mediterranean, subtropical climate also can be as houseplant and growing hardiness zone 9+.
Leaves color green, shredded with spiny edge.
Kentia palm flower Flower color brown that grow on clumps.
